Output 599855000c331f5b24216bb7461ff38296a0e1b6318fe87eca1e572a3f5351fe:23

value
13418808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 053365e33847918b28fe6b1ec153de56137b0f1a OP_EQUAL
address
32AWshToPdSKp8KvdjULGdMBk2jy83JwJ2
transaction
599855000c331f5b24216bb7461ff38296a0e1b6318fe87eca1e572a3f5351fe
confirmations
399334
spent
true